Basic Buttermilk Pancakes

1 cup | all-purpose flour |
1 Tablespoon | sugar |
1 teaspoon | baking powder |
1/4 teaspoon | baking soda |
1/4 teaspoon | salt |
1 | beaten egg |
1 cup | buttermilk |
2 Tablespoons | vegetable |
canola oil, alternative |
How To Make Basic Buttermilk Pancakes
In a large bowl, mix together the fl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da and salt.
In a medium bowl, beat the egg until the whites and yolk are combined. Add the buttermilk and oil and stir to combine.
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and whisk to combine. (Try not to over-mix. 5 seconds should do the job. It's okay if there are a few lumps.) For best results, let the batter rest 10 minutes before making pancakes.
Place a griddle or large frying pan over medium heat. Spray with cooking spray (you can also use a scant amount of butter).
Dollop the batter in 1/4 cup amounts per pancake. When the tops are covered with small bursting bubbles, flip the pancakes and cook the other sides to golden brown.
